Now that all bets are collected i would like to thank PP for their excellent if misguided offer at Cheltenham which gave me a no risk profit of 1.6k for a mornings work going around their shops


2000@5/2 Al Ferof
940@13/2 Cue Card
700@ 9/1 Menorah
340@20/1 Blackstairs Mountain (tom floods) same offer PP only 16s
40 @175 the rag on here

2k @5/6 Sprinter

total outlay 6020 return  7646 profit 1626

If sprinter wins return 7646
If sprinter loses any horse returns 7k profit approx 1k

The enhanced prices,the money back offers plus the bonuses made it a traders dream but i don`t think they are the customers they are trying to attract.
While i appreciate you got a touch out of the Sprinter Sacre deal i feel they dodged a bullet and desperately wanted him to win plus all the ordinary punters collecting their money back were physically in one of their offices and i am sure they managed to extract some of that cash.
